Thank you for your response. I was glad to see your comment and agree with you that our people and work environment are some of the benefits of working at State Street. State Street is committed to recruiting and retaining top talent. Understanding the importance of providing opportunities for professional development, earlier this year we updated our internal mobility policy to make it easier for employees to apply for new roles. Additionally, through our employee resource groups and partnerships with other organizations, employees can volunteer and get involved in group projects to further enhance their current skillsets. Finally, we recognize the importance of work/life balance and have made significant strides in this area. In addition to flexible work arrangements, we have increased the amount of paid time off for parental leave. Also, employees now receive an additional paid holiday which can be used for their birthday.
